Locating a dependable Aluminium Door Contractors professional needs cautious research study and consideration. Here are some steps to assist in finding the right specialist for your project:
Ask for Recommendations: Begin your search by asking pals, household, or neighbors for recommendations. Individual experiences can supply important insights.
Online Research: Utilize sites like Yelp, Angie's List, or Google Reviews to check out reviews and reviews from previous consumers.
Check Credentials: Ensure the contractor holds the required licenses and insurance coverage. This secures you in case of accidents or damages throughout the job.
Interview Contractors: Speak with multiple contractors to assess their experience, proficiency, and communication style. Inquire about their approach to the specific work you require done.
Request Estimates: Obtain in-depth written estimates from a few contractors to compare rates and scope of work. Guarantee these quotes break down the expenses of materials and labor.
Review Contracts: Carefully reviewed all contracts before signing. Look for clearness on timelines, payment schedules, service warranties, and contingencies.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What should I think about when selecting door products?
Picking door products involves thinking about factors such as security, toughness, insulation homes, and aesthetics. Typical materials consist of wood, fiberglass, metal, and composite, each with pros and cons.
How long does door installation typically take?
The period of door installation differs based upon aspects like the kind of door and any additional work needed (e.g., modifying the frame). Typically, a standard door installation can draw from a few hours to a complete day.
Is it worth working with a door specialist for minor repair work?
Yes, even minor repair work can take advantage of a specialist's expertise. Attempting DIY repairs may cause additional problems if not done correctly, while a professional will ensure a proper and long lasting repair.
Do door contractors use guarantees on their work?
Numerous reputable contractors offer service warranties on their installations. This assurance can range from a couple of months to several years, depending upon the professional and type of work carried out.
How can I guarantee my project remains within spending plan?
To manage your budget plan, ensure clear interaction with your professional regarding expenses. Ask for an in-depth breakdown of estimated expenditures and maintain a contingency fund for unanticipated issues.
